Brazil Re-Farms Spectrum for Next-Generation Mobile Broadband Services
The GSMA has congratulated Anatel, the Brazilian telecommunications regulator, for taking a leadership position on spectrum re-farming. Anatel’s decision to re-allocate spectrum in the technology neutral 2.6 GHz band to support the nationwide deployment of next-generation Mobile Broadband services will provide mobile operators in Brazil with a clear future investment path for the country’s mobile network infrastructure.
Anatel’s decision is also consistent with the ITU’s Option 1[i] for international 2.6GHz spectrum harmonisation, currently being followed by the majority of mobile operators worldwide. This ensures that Brazil will follow a standardised approach to global Mobile Broadband deployment, safeguarding technology compatibility and network handover capabilities. Spectrum harmonisation in this band means that Brazilian operators will benefit from the vast economies of scale that the GSM ecosystem offers, driving down equipment and device costs, which can be passed on to customers.
“We are delighted that Anatel L has made the decision to re-farm the 2.6GHz spectrum band to support the provision of next generation Mobile Broadband services across Brazil,” said Tom Phillips, chief government and regulatory affairs officer, GSMA. “Other countries such as Mexico, Nigeria, Saudi Arabia and South Africa would benefit from similar rulings whereby existing spectrum is intelligently re-allocated for Mobile Broadband deployment as part of global spectrum harmonisation, driving widespread socio-economic benefits for governments and consumers and generating additional revenue for operators.”
Brazil’s 2.6GHz spectrum band had previously been allocated to MMDS operators to support pay-per-view TV services. This ruling will not impact these operators, who will keep 70MHz[ii] of spectrum (50 MHz of TDD and 2 X 10 MHz of FDD). Anatel’s decision does mean that the country’s mobile operators will benefit from the majority of this spectrum, stating that 120MHz should be auctioned off by mid-2013[iii]. Mobile operators in Brazil also have the option of deploying LTE immediately, should they acquire an MMDS operator currently holding spectrum licenses.
Ensuring the necessary spectrum is available will pave the way for Brazilian operators to follow the clear upgrade path from existing HSPA technology, which continues to enjoy impressive growth across Brazil, to LTE. Both HSPA and LTE are members of the GSM family of technologies and provide impressive Mobile Broadband service delivery and performance. By combining the two technologies and leveraging the vast global GSM ecosystem, Brazil will have at its disposal a cost-effective broadband network capable of supporting the expected increase in traffic that will result from hosting major global events such as the 2014 FIFA World Cup and the 2016 Olympics.

Court Bans Kenyan Telcos from Recycling SIM Cards

Kenya’s High Court has ruled that mobile phone numbers are not disposable assets, but constitutionally protected digital identifiers, striking at the core of a long-standing industry practice of arbitrarily reassigning inactive SIM cards without the owners’ consent.

In a landmark decision that could reshape telecom regulation and digital identity frameworks across Africa, sitting at Milimani Law Courts in Nairobi, Justice Lawrence Mugambi declared that reassigning a phone number without the original owner’s consent violates the right to privacy.
The ruling effectively elevates a SIM card into the same legal category as personal data tied to an individual’s private life.
At the heart of the ruling is Article 31 of the Constitution, which safeguards citizens from unnecessary disclosure of private information and interference with communications.
The court found that in today’s digital economy, a registered mobile number functions as a critical gateway to sensitive personal data, linking users to mobile money platforms like M-PESA, banking systems, email accounts, and social media profiles.
“When mobile digital identity is lost through reallocation or recycling without interrogating the reasons behind inactivity, it creates an avenue for unauthorised disclosure of delicate information,” the judgment stated.
The case, brought by Erastus Ngura Odhiambo, petitioner and former prisoner, challenged the routine telecoms practice of deactivating SIM cards after prolonged inactivity and reassigning them to new users.
Odhiambo lost access to his mobile phone number due to inactivity while serving his lengthy sentence.
He argued that the practice exposes individuals to serious risks, including misdirected financial transactions, intercepted one-time passwords, and unintended access to private communications.
The court agreed, highlighting how recycled numbers can result in strangers receiving confidential messages, authentication codes, and even being added to private messaging groups, effectively inheriting fragments of another person’s digital life.
Justice Mugambi also criticised the rigidity of SIM deactivation policies, calling them “arbitrary” for failing to consider legitimate reasons for inactivity such as incarceration, studying in restricted environments, or living abroad.
“Incarceration does not strip an individual of their constitutional rights to privacy and identity,” he noted.
For telecom operators, including Safaricom, the ruling introduces a significant compliance burden. The court outlined three strict conditions before any number can be reassigned.
Telcos must obtain informed and verifiable consent from the original owner, issue a public notice and conduct traceability efforts over a reasonable period.
More importantly, the court further directed that telecoms firms must implement technical safeguards to prevent data exposure to the new user.
The Office of the Attorney General has been given six months to translate these directives into enforceable regulations.

Binance Earn: Simple Way to Earn Rewards on Idle Crypto Holdings

Binance Earn offers cryptocurrency users an accessible way to generate rewards on idle digital assets without active trading or constant market monitoring.

Binance Earn
As the crypto market matures, more holders seek productive uses for their assets rather than leaving them dormant in wallets. Binance addresses this through Binance Earn, where users allocate supported cryptocurrencies to various reward products for automatic yield generation.
The platform emphasises simplicity with a “set-and-forget” model: users select assets, pick a product, and rewards accrue passively in the background. This appeals especially to long-term holders aiming to enhance portfolio value over time without day-to-day involvement.
Binance Earn provides flexible options for instant liquidity access alongside fixed-term products for defined commitments, catering to diverse strategies and risk appetites.
“We’re seeing growing interest across Africa in ways to make crypto holdings more productive without active trading,” said Larry Cooke, Africa Head of Legal at Binance. “Simple, ‘set-and-forget’ solutions are becoming increasingly relevant as more users take a longer-term approach to digital assets.”
The feature reflects shifting user behaviour towards holding and gradual growth amid volatile markets, where reward rates fluctuate based on conditions, liquidity, and structures.
Users must assess risks and alignment with personal goals, as crypto remains volatile. Binance Earn positions itself as a key tool in Africa’s rising digital asset adoption, enabling hands-off participation in the ecosystem.

New Gmail Scam Mimics Security Alerts to Steal User Data

Cybersecurity researchers at Malwarebytes Labs have exposed a sophisticated new Gmail scam where fraudsters send fake Google security alerts via phishing emails, texts, and pop-ups, tricking users into a deceptive four-step verification process that harvests login credentials, GPS locations, contacts, and other sensitive data for account takeovers.

Gmail
Disguised as routine checkups, these alerts mimic Google’s official pages to create urgency, prompting victims to install malicious “security tools” that grant hackers real-time access to Gmail and linked services—Corey Donovan, president of Alta Technologies, warns legitimate checks never come unsolicited or demand downloads, urging users to close suspicious prompts immediately and verify via official Google account pages instead.
The scam’s rise amplifies risks during travel, where public Wi-Fi hotspots—especially “evil twin” fakes like slight misspellings of “Airport_Free_WiFi”—enable interception of banking details, emails, and malware installs; Donovan advises disabling auto-connect, using VPNs for HTTPS sites only, avoiding logins altogether, and crafting strong passwords with mixed characters plus two-factor authentication.
Shoulder surfing on public transport and outdated devices compound threats, as fraudsters glimpse screens or exploit unpatched vulnerabilities—keeping phones updated with post-update privacy reviews limits app access to location or commutes, while skipping work emails in view maintains confidentiality on the go.
Nigeria’s heavy reliance on digital banking and crypto heightens vulnerability, as scammers exploit rushed travellers; Donovan stresses: “Cybercriminals target busy airports and stations knowing guards drop—stay cautious, update devices, lock privacy, and never rush links to protect against these advanced breaches.”
